How to use TopoPlanner

The TopoPlanner extension can be activated by typing TOPOMAP at the AutoCAD command line. The first step is to specify the zone where you want to insert the raster data. The user can choose between:

  • Select : defines a rectangular area
  • Inside : user needs to select a closed polyline
  • Mosaic : user can specify one or more object(s), a buffer distance around these objects and the height/width of a single image. The routine will calculate the tiles that need to be created automatically.

Once the area of interest has been defined a wizard will pop up where the following steps need to be defined:

  • WMS server where the data needs to be fetched and scale of the data, currently there's support for
    • Google
    • Microsoft
    • Yahoo
    • OpenStreetMap
    • AGIV (only data for Flanders' area in Belgium)
  • Target Spatial Reference System
  • Image postprocessing options
  • Naming parameters for the raster image(s) and how the xref's should get linked (absolute or relative path)

How to define custom WMS services

The user has the ability to add his own wms services to the system. He can either use the TOPOMAP command and click the ADD button on the first page of the wizard or he can type the TOPOWS command.
